RISKAL DISORDERS
Mental disorders or mental disorders; is expressed as health conditions that affect the soul, thoughts and behaviors in a wide range of environments. Examples of such disorders include depression, anxiety (anxiety) disorders, schizophrenia, eating disorders and addictive behaviors.
Many people may develop such mental health disorders from time to time. However, such continuing anxieties affecting mental health, causing stress, adversely affecting daily activities, lead to a mental illness.
Mental illness causes people to be unhappy, to have problems in their daily life, work and relationships. Most often the symptoms can be treated with a combination of medication and counseling (psychotherapy).
INDICATIONS
Symptoms of mental illness vary depending on the conditions of the illness and other factors. Indicates that feelings, thoughts and behaviors are negatively affected.
Common symptom examples are:
• • Feeling self-depressed or morally collapsed
• • Mental complexity or low concentration
• Excessive fears or anxieties, or extreme guilt
• • High and low mood changes at extreme levels
• Avoiding social activities
• • Significant fatigue, low energy or sleep problems
• • Truth, paranoia, or hallucinations away from reality
• • Unable to cope with daily problems or stress
• • Indifference to other people's problems and the situation they are in
• • Alcohol or drug dependence
• • Significant changes in eating habits
• • Changes in sex drive
• Excessive anger, hostility or violence
• Suicidal thoughts
